The Samsung Galaxy S24 lineup is the company’s next generation of flagship smartphones. But despite the release of these phones being months away, there have already been various leaks and rumors regarding these phones. Now, the latest information reveals that the top-of-the-line Galaxy S24 Ultra will feature a massive storage option.

Samsung Galaxy S24 Ultra sees a major storage upgrade

The news arrives from known tipster Tech_Reve, who shared the information on X (formerly Twitter). In the tweet, the tipster claimed that the Galaxy S24 Ultra is confirmed to feature up to 2TB of storage. If this news is true, then it means that the next-gen top-end flagship phone from Samsung will have twice the storage capacity of its predecessor. For those unaware, the Galaxy S23 Ultra model features up to 1TB of storage.

The tipster did not reveal the RAM capacity that will be paired with the massive 2TB storage configuration. However, he added that there will be more storage variants, which include a 12GB RAM model that is paired with 256GB storage. He further added that Samsung might even launch a 8GB + 128GB variant for the Galaxy S24 Ultra as well. Although, this seems unlikely considering the company’s last-gen S23 Ultra started from a base option of 8GB + 256GB.

It won’t be surprising if the company does decide to feature a 2TB option for the Galaxy S24 Ultra. It was one of the first brands to feature a 1TB storage option, so raising the bar for its upcoming flagship model is possible. But keep in mind that the launch of the device is still months away, so take this report with a pinch of salt.
